日期:2014-05-18  浏览次数:20823 次

关于绑定textChanged事件的效率问题.
方法一:在设计时就为所有textbox控件绑定textchanged事件,窗体加载时每个textbox控件加载数据,这样有n个textbox控件就会触犯n次textchanged事件
方法二:在form_load事件最后,也就是各个textbox控件加载数据完成后在动态绑定各个textbox的textchanged事件,这样加载时就不会触犯textchanged事件,但需要动态绑定 textchanged事件


请问一下这两种方法那种的效率高一些?

------解决方案--------------------
当然是第2种了
------解决方案--------------------
两种都慢

而且第二种方法可能会慢些,因为当窗口加载的时候,生成textbox,
这个时候textbox.Text的属性由null转换为"",引发了事件,如果
后面又来次...